#ba103d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ba103d is composed of 72.9% red, 6.3%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 344.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 39.6%. #ba103d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ff207a with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#ba103d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ba103d has RGB values of R:186, G:16, B:61 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.67,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12193853.

Shades and Tints of #ba103d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050002 is the darkest color, while #fef2f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ba103d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c5e62 is the less saturated color, while #ca0036 is the most saturated one.
